From 771626860adfc30c00f70d993ccb8f4d7c0c0c63 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Donald Sharp Date: Fri, 19 Jun 2015 19:26:18 -0400 Subject: PIMD: Fix code to use srandom/random pimd rolled it's own solution to random #'s, that was not terribly random.
